Why Buy Used Shipping Containers?1. Economical Solutions
Among the most engaging factors to buy used shipping containers is cost savings. New containers can be rather costly, typically varying from ₤ 3,000 to ₤ 5,000. On the other hand, used containers can be purchased at a fraction of that price, usually in between ₤ 1,200 and ₤ 3,000 depending upon their size, condition, and age.
2. Sustainability
Purchasing used shipping containers is an eco-friendly option. They repurpose materials that would otherwise contribute to garbage dump waste, permitting a more sustainable technique to construction and storage.
3. Versatility
Shipping containers can serve a wide variety of functions:
Storage Units: Ideal for companies looking to expand their storage capacity.Office Spaces: A cost-efficient option for short-term or long-term office setups.Pop-up Shops or Cafes: Mobile services can grow with transformed containers.Residential Homes: Increasingly, individuals are opting for container homes due to their price and efficiency.4. Durability
Developed to stand up to harsh marine environments, used shipping containers are extremely long lasting and weather-resistant. Their steel structure suggests they can sustain hard conditions, making them an outstanding option for various applications.

How to Inspect a Used Shipping Container
When inspecting a used shipping container, think about the following checklist:
Inspection CheckpointNotesExterior ConditionLook for damages, rust, and paint condition.Interior ConditionLook for noticeable indications of damage or mold.FlooringEnsure that the floor covering is intact and stable.Doors and LocksExamine if doors open smoothly and locks work.VentilationConfirm ventilation options if intended for living or storage.Prices Overview

Yes, lots of companies use personalization alternatives for used shipping containers, permitting you to add windows, doors, insulation, and more.
Q2: Are used shipping containers safe for property use?
Typically, yes. Nevertheless, you need to make sure that interiors are appropriately cleaned up and any harmful materials are eliminated. It is constantly best to seek advice from with specialists when making conversions for habitation.
Q3: How much does it cost to provide a used shipping container?
Delivery expenses can vary extensively based on distance and logistics, typically ranging from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500. It is vital to get quotes from transportation business before your purchase.
Q4: What can I do if I find damage after the purchase?
If you inspect a container and discover concealed damages after the purchase, call the seller right away. Many sellers offer a return policy or might cover small repairs, particularly if you arranged the sale through a broker.
Q5: Do I require an authorization to put a shipping container on my home?
This extremely depends upon your local zoning laws. Some areas have rigorous regulations relating to where and how shipping containers can be used, so always talk to regional authorities before continuing.
